Robert Marshall
Robert Marshall is the founder and CEO of Whisker Labs. Whisker Labs, a spinout of Earth Networks, delivers next-generation home energy intelligence technology to realize the full potential of the connected home.
In 1992, Marshall co-founded AWS Convergence Technologies, the company that would become Earth Networks, by pioneering the networking of weather sensors and cameras using the internet. By developing groundbreaking technology to find "signals" — valuable, meaningful intelligence — in big-data "noise," Marshall improves people's lives and protects their livelihoods.
He has appeared on CNN, BBC World News and ABC Nightly News and has been quoted in major news outlets that include the New York Times, the Washington Post, Nature and Scientific American.
